TRAVEL DAILY MEDIA Feb 19, 2026The property is thoughtfully designed to conform with its surroundings, both physically and culturally. The resortโs interior is inspired by the natural heritage of the South, reflected through the abundant natural resources from the land and the sea.Taken the conditions of our climate into account, we and our sister hotels recently introduced the ZERO Project. As a new approach to sustainable tourism, Z stands for โZero Wasteโ as we strive for less waste and 100% waste sorting, E stands for โEnergy Savingโ through new LED lights and solar cell lamps throughout the property, R stands for โReduced Plasticโ as we switch from plastic to safer and reusable materials such as wood and biodegradable plastic, and O stands for โOur Place Careโ as we continuously look after our community by engaging in monthly beach cleaning and coral reef replantation and protection.
